Question about leaving flyrod in a car?
I guess it could have been helped, but we decided not to take our 2pc flyrods in a restaurant, but instead left them in our cars. They were in a aluminum tubes, but the car was hot in the mid afternoon, no shade. Do you bring your flyrods in with you? -tom |

Frank wonders:
And where's Tom "Boomerang Tube" Littleton when you need him. .....present, and more or less accounted for......what Mr. Reid is referring to is a kind of cheap-ass plastic rod tube which once contained my T and T 5 weight. Left said tube(sans rod, luckily) in the back of a hatchback for 3 days in PA summer sun. The damn thing developed a very serious case of the bends and instantly became a Clave Raffle prize. Tom |
